Ignition Maker Edition is a fully functional, completely free version of the platform intended strictly for personal, non-commercial, and educational use.

The trial operates on a 2-hour timer. When the timer expires, you do not lose your work, configuration, or data. You simply click a "Reset Trial" button in the gateway portal to immediately restore another 2 hours of runtime. When it expires, you simply click a button

Ignition is a powerful, web-based SCADA system developed by Inductive Automation. It offers a comprehensive set of tools for monitoring, controlling, and optimizing industrial processes. Ignition's architecture is built around a scalable, client-server model, allowing for seamless integration with various data sources, including PLCs, sensors, and other industrial equipment.
